Transaction 34ffd27c3ddc8ea39e8081bd4a6d243d98a6674295413462dfe3e33dd726664b
1 Input
1 Output
-
34ffd27c3ddc8ea39e8081bd4a6d243d98a6674295413462dfe3e33dd726664b:0
- value
- 4270088
- script pubkey
- OP_0 OP_PUSHBYTES_20 1580d4db8642b47e921e3cf973c299ebcb63136b
- address
- bc1qzkqdfkuxg268ays78nuh8s5ea09kxymtrddj76